Home > All Videos >Transformers Robots in Disguise - Decepticons: Meet the Fiends

Transformers Robots in Disguise - Decepticons: Meet the Fiends

Meet the fiends who make up the Decepticons team. Always watch your back when they're around!

Monopoly
Furby